7 LA4DR0U Accessories Electronic Timers and Interface Modules The following accessories mount to the line-side of the contactors and connect at terminals A1 and A2. Electronic Serial Timer Modules These solid state modules delay the energizing and de-energizing of the contactor coil. Interface Modules These modules allow the contactor coils to be energized from low voltage and low current level signals. They come in mechanical relay and solid state versions. The relay plus manual operation versions include a lever for manually turning the contactor on and off. When a module receives a low level signal, it allows the separate sourced control voltage to flow to the contactor coil. It saves space and wiring time compared to conventional interposing relays. LX1D8S Specification 50 Hz 60 Hz 50/60 Hz Average consumption - inrush (inductance.75) - sealed (inductance.3) 200 VA 20 VA 220 VA 22 VA 245 VA at 50 or 60 Hz 26 VA at 50 or 60 Hz Operating range at θ 55 C / 131 F % of nominal voltage % of nominal voltage % of nominal voltage Specification 50 Hz 60 Hz 50/60 Hz Average consumption - inrush (inductance.3) - sealed (inductance.3) 300 VA 22 VA 300 VA 22 VA 350 Va 18 Va Operating range % of % of A7 θ 55 C / 131 F nominal voltage nominal voltage 80 1% of nominal voltage - inrush (.9) - sealed (.9) For LC1 F1, F0, F185, F265, F330, F400, F500, F630, F780, F800 LX1 coils are the standard coils that are included when a voltage code is added to the contactor part number. The LX9 coils may be ordered separately for special applications. LX9 coils do not include a built-in normally open holding circuit contact; a separate auxiliary contact block with a N.O. contact should be added to the contactor. Both the LX1 and LX9 coils can be used on the previous F-line contactors. Coil Rectifier LX9Fk910 DR5TF4V $79.00 LX9Fk917 DR5TF4V LX9Fk925 DR5TE4U LX9Fk926 DR5TE4U LX9Fk931 DR5TE4U LX9Fk936 DR5TE4S LX9Fk937 DR5TE4S LX9Fk938 DR5TE4S Application Note on Contactor Drop-out Times: Contactors using LX1, FH, FJ, FK, FL, and FX coils have longer drop-out times. For critical applications such as emergency stop functions: Select a fast drop-out coil (LX9), or Use a maintained contact Stop button, or Use an interposing relay. 24 Thermistor Protection Units Relays and Accessories LT3 thermistor protection units continuously monitor the temperature of the machines to be protected (motors, generators, etc.) by means of PTC thermistors embedded in the machine windings. If the nominal operating temperature of the probes is reached, the probes convert the rapid increase in resistance into a switching function which can be used to open the control circuit or signal a fault. Thermistor protection relays provide additional motor protection and should be used to supplement a conventional current sensing overload relay. The choice of PTC thermistor probe to be incorporated in the motor winding depends on the insulation class, the type of motor and the most suitable location for the probe. This choice is usually made by the motor manufacturer or the motor rewinder, who have all the necessary information. 38 SEMI F47 Low Voltage Ride Through Module Minimize voltage sags and increase machine uptime By ensuring SEMI F47 compliance of AC powered IEC contactors and relays, the Low Voltage Ride Through Modules can be used to increase the voltage sag immunity of semiconductor processing equipment. These modules make it possible for AC powered TELEMECANIQUE contactors and relays to exceed the requirements of SEMI F47, both in the magnitude and duration of a voltage sag event even with accessories such as auxiliary contact blocks and pneumatic timers. More and more wafer fabs are insisting that front-end wafer processing equipment comply with SEMI F47. Many of the contactors and pilot relays used on equipment, particularly in the EMO circuit, are not able to meet the standard. As a result, equipment can drop out during a voltage sag of 50% in magnitude and 200ms in duration, causing equipment shutdown. LVRT module attached to TELEMECANIQUE Contactor Low Voltage Ride Through Module (LVRT) The Low Voltage Ride Through Modules can be used with TELEMECANIQUE contactors from 9A through 80A, as well as the CAD series of control relays. Key Benefits Easy retrofitting. Modules are compatible with TELEMECANIQUE contactors 9A through 80A and TeSys CAD series control relays. Reduced inventory. Each module covers complete contactor amperage range. Increased flexibility. Available in 24VAC, 120VAC and 208 VAC versions. Unsurpassed operation and performance. Electronics and 8-bit micro-controller optimized to TELEMECANIQUE contactor and relay coils. - Overvoltage protection during coil energization - Surge and fast transient burst protection - Discerns between 20 ms micro outages and activation of EMO button for emergency shutdown. Exceeds SEMI F47 ride through standards. Guaranteed ride through at 45% of nominal voltage, with no restriction on voltage sag duration, must drop out at 30% of nominal range. Meets industry standards. Modules carry UL, IEC and CE mark and certified SEMI F47 compliant. Easy installation. Modules mount directly to the top of contactors no additional wiring is required.
